According to OSHA enforcement records, Jamestown Implement in Jamestown, North Dakota has 25 workplace safety violations across 2 inspections, with 0 classified as serious and $260 in total penalties. Safety grade: F (significantly elevated violations). OSHA records span 1972 to 1976.

Jamestown Implement, located in Jamestown, North Dakota, was last inspected by OSHA in 1976. While this employer's safety record is based on historical data that may not reflect current workplace conditions, the OSHA enforcement history remains part of the public record. Total penalties assessed were $260.

OSHA's enforcement records are maintained by the U.S. Department of Labor and cover workplace inspections dating back to the 1970s. An employer's safety grade is calculated using a weighted formula that accounts for the severity of violations — willful violations carry the highest weight (5x), followed by repeat (4x), serious (3x), and other (1x) violations per inspection.
